MamabearMemberIt's all relative to your strengths, your experience, and your class history if you recently graduated. I have never done my own taxes, didn't know anything about exemptions and deductions and hated blaw in school. FAR encompasses so many more classes that you were probably exposed to. Intermediate I, II, III, advanced accounting, etc and if you work in corporate accounting you've probably dealt with a majority of those JEs and understand the financials. If you work in tax then you hopefully understand tax better. No one can say what is hardest for anyone but themselves.

powerpuff_bubblesMemberFAR is bulky..So much more to learn and memorize than REG. With FAR, what you see in your review course is what you get on exam day. No major surprises. You just have to know your material in and out.
Reg on the other hand is just something else..The examiners must be smoking something really strong up top Mt Everest wearing nothing but vests when coming up with questions! Lol!
What you find on the review course is totally different from the exam. The simulations are the real shocker. You know the material but you have no idea how to apply it because you have no idea which question is asking for what! With all my 2 Reg sittings, funny how the 1st testlet builds your confidence and the minute you get to the second testlet, its all downhill. The exam rips you apart!
